SAN MIGUEL BEERMEN over NLEX ROAD WARRIORS, 94-93
Box Scores.
The San Miguel Beermen let a 17-point, second half lead slip away but still came out on top against the NLEX Road Warriors, 94-93, after a clutch buzzer-beating three-pointer from Marcio Lassiter in the 2016 Oppo PBA Governors’ Cup on Friday at the SMART-Araneta Coliseum.
Arizona Reid led San Miguel with 23 points and 11 rebounds while Alex Cabagnot added 19 markers.
June Mar Fajardo added 16 points on 8-for-9 shooting from the field while Lassiter finished with eight points and nine rebounds.
San Miguel is now 2-0 in the current conference while NLEX dropped to 1-1.
Henry Walker finished with 33 points to lead NLEX in the loss.

BLACKWATER ELITE over STAR HOTSHOTS, 100-98
Box Scores.
The Blackwater Elite made some key plays down the stretch as they outlasted the Star Hotshots, 100-98, in a tight 2016 Oppo PBA Governors’ Cup encounter on Friday at the SMART-Araneta Coliseum.
Import Eric Dawson made a key basket with nine seconds remaining and JP Erram got a huge block as the Elite notched their first win of the conference.
Erram led Blackwater with 16 points and six rebounds while Dawson finished with 14 points, 11 rebounds, three assists and three blocks.
Jerick Canada also scored 14, shooting a perfect 5-for-5 from the field and 4-for-4 from three. Three other players – Carlo Lastimosa, Bam Gamalinda and Kyle Pascual – finished in double figures for the Elite.
Allein Maliksi and Ian Sangalang paced Star with 20 and 18 points respectively.
